Abstract
There are many interference canceller methods widely used in the coexisting Bluetooth and WLAN systems recent years. Among these methods, an adaptive filter followed by Rake receiver system is simple and efficiency. And there are also many algorithms used in adaptive filter being researched. Combining with these different algorithms, the system can improve its efficiency further. We proposed a modified LMS algorithm based on the conventional LMS algorithm. This algorithm makes the step size adjustable and solves the contradiction between the high speed and accuracy of the convergence. This system can effectively cancel Bluetooth interference in an IEEE802.11b with this algorithm.
